Overview

Postcode SO32 2DP is located in a rural village, within the Whiteley and Shedfield ward of Winchester in the South East region, and forms part of the Whiteley, Knowle & Wickham area. It has moderate deprivation and high crime levels, with around 99.7 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Whiteley, Knowle & Wickham is £56,000 per year. The nearest station is Botley located about 0.3 miles away. There are 2 primary and no secondary schools in the area.

Property prices in Whiteley and Shedfield

Based on 169 recent sales, the median property price is £370,500 in Whiteley and Shedfield area, with individual transactions ranging from £156,100 up to £1,075,000.
